Ingredients
1x
2x
3x
1
lb
ground beef
1
onion
chopped
½
cup
frozen peas
thawed
salt
to taste
ground black pepper
to taste
½
pkg
(32oz) tater tots
½
cup
milk
1
can
(10.75oz) condensed cream of mushroom soup
1½
cups
shredded Cheddar cheese
Instructions
Preheat oven to 350° F.
Place a large skillet over medium/high heat.
In the skillet, add ground beef and onions, and brown until beef is fully cooked.
Using a colander, drain off grease, then return beef to the skillet.
In the skillet, add the thawed peas, and salt and pepper to taste.
In a 2 quart casserole dish, add the ground beef mixture and spread to an even layer.
In a small mixing bowl, add milk, and condensed cream of mushroom soup. Mix until smooth.
Arrange the tater tots on top of the beef in an even layer, covering all of the ground beef.
Pour the soup mixture evenly on top of the tater tot layer.
Sprinkle the cheddar cheese evenly on top of the casserole.
In preheated oven, bake 30 - 35 minutes, or until the cheddar cheese is bubbling a little.
